In the late 1980s, the famous American director and producer Steven Spielberg decided to work again with Don Bluth - a promising animator director, whose animated film "American Tail" successfully passed through theaters. And this time, the choice fell on the touching story of the friendship of several little dinosaurs. Looking ahead, I want to note that the theme of dinosaurs was so promising that Spielberg did not want to dwell only on this project, embodying a few years later his famous “Jurassic Park”, where he skillfully combined computer graphics with live actors in one frame. But then, in the distant year 1988, as a result of the cooperation of Bluth, Spielberg and George Lucas (yes, the very creator of Star Wars, whose studio Lucasfilm released the project Bluth into the light), the animated film "Earth before the beginning of time" >

For 'Earth before time' followed by a whole franchise, a number of sequels - that's just Don Bluth was not involved in this, and the sequels turned out many orders of magnitude more infantile and weaker.
By the way, in the cartoon you can see a lot of outdated and incorrect paleontological facts. Dinosaurs did not live in water. Events take place at the end of the Cretaceous period - however, looking closely, you can see creatures from very different periods (even Pelicosaurus from the Paleozoic!). However, this is not a scientific work, but a fairy tale - so forgivable.

There are, indeed, a few nuances. First, tragically dead baby Judith Barsi, who gave her voice to one of the characters of the cartoon. Secondly, from the cartoon cut as much as 11 minutes of filmed material, where the main characters were chased again and again by a ferocious hungry Tyrannosaurus, which appears as a kind of demonic image of imminent death, which always hangs over the characters and constantly creeps too close. And it is a pity that you can not find a full directorial version with all these scenes, because the moments, for example, with the fight of a Tyrannosaurus and the mother of one of the protagonists, scenes with persecution and chases look great and clear.
